The video tutorial explains four methods to configure Apache Spark: environment variables, sparkdefaults.com file, spark-submit command line, and application code. It discusses the precedence of these methods, with application code having the highest precedence. The tutorial advises using command line and SparkConf for configuration, leaving environment variables and sparkdefaults.com for cluster admins. It also covers best practices for deployment and runtime behavior configurations, and suggests avoiding hardcoding by using external config files.
